When it comes to insuring your antiques and collectibles, there are a few things to consider. First and foremost, you’ll need to assess the value of your items. It’s crucial to have your collection appraised by a professional to determine its worth accurately. This appraisal will serve as the basis for your insurance coverage and ensure that you are adequately protected in the event of a claim.

Next, you’ll need to choose the right type of insurance policy for your antiques and collectibles. There are several options available, including standalone policies specifically designed for valuable items or adding a rider to your existing homeowners or renters insurance policy. Regardless of the option you choose, it’s essential to review the coverage limits, deductibles, and exclusions to make sure they meet your needs.

Another crucial consideration when insuring your antiques and collectibles is keeping thorough records of your collection. Take inventory of each item, including detailed descriptions, photographs, and appraisals. Keep this documentation in a safe place, such as a home safe or a secure cloud storage system, so that you can provide proof of ownership and value in the event of a claim.

It’s also a good idea to review your insurance coverage regularly to ensure that it remains adequate for your collection. As your collection grows and evolves, your insurance needs may change. Make sure to update your policy as needed to reflect any acquisitions or changes in the value of your items.
